Adaptive equipment
Children with Erb's Palsy need equipment to assist them in their daily activities. This may include adaptive equipment, such as cutting boards that are specially designed for this purpose, knob turners that can be used to operate ovens, cupboard doors, as well as other appliances, and car seat extensions to allow the child to move forward in the vehicle.

Physiotherapy
Also known as shoulder dystocia Erb's palsy may be due to traumatic childbirth where the baby's shoulders get stuck during delivery (shoulder dystocia). The injury affects the C5-C6 brachial plexus nerves.
Physiotherapy is often needed to assist babies suffering from this condition move their hands and arms. This can be costly and could take a long time to repair the nerve injury.

Occupational Therapy
Occupational therapy for the erb's palsy lawsuits syndrome focuses on helping patients learn how to carry out daily tasks like bathing, dressing eating, playing. This therapy can aid children in gaining strength and Erb's palsy lawyers improve their lives. It can teach parents how to hold and carry their child without causing injuries.
Erb's syndrome is caused by damage to the brachial nerve plexus cluster which regulates movement in the shoulder and arm. This injury occurs during difficult deliveries, particularly when the baby's shoulder becomes stuck in the birth canal. Doctors can use excessive force to lift the baby out of the womb. This may cause damage or stretch the nerves.

Pain and suffering
Children who have suffered damage to the brachial-plexus can experience different levels of pain. This could include screaming that is high-pitched and is intensified when the arm neck or shoulder is touching. Lack of sensation in the hand and arm is another symptom that is common. This can be checked by placing objects in the hands of children and the strength of their grips.
This condition occurs when an infant suffers an injury to the delicate nerves during the birth. The majority of the time, it's caused by the excessive force applied to the head and shoulder during the birth of a breech. It can also occur in the case of shoulder dystocia. This is a medical condition in which the shoulders of the child get stuck during labor.
